To all whom it may concern Be it known that l, JENNIE A. HENDEE, a citizen of the United States, residing at Marietta in the county of Fulton and State of Illinois, have invented new and useful improvements in Stove-Lid Lifters, of which the following is a specification.
The primary objectof this invention resides in the provision of a stove lid lifter which shall be simple in construction, durable in use, well adapted for the purposes intended, and wherein the lifter may at all times be readily and easily engaged with the stove lid.
Another object of the invention is the provision of a spring for automatically moving the active ends of the lifter to an open position after the lifting operation of the lid is performed.
lVith the above and other objects in View, the invention consists in the novel features, details of construction, and combination of parts which will hereinafter be more fully set forth, illustrated in the accompanying drawings and pointed out in the appended claim.
Figure 1 is a side elevation of the stove lid lifter illustrated in lid lifting action;
Fig. 2 is a similar view illustrating the lifter in inactive position;
Fig. 3 is a top plan view of one of the tongs of the lifter.
Referring more particularly to the accom panying dranvings in which like characters of reference refer to corresponding parts in the several. views designates my improved type of stove lid lifter comprisng an upper cross tong t) and a lower cross tong 7, the said upper cross tong being provided with a shank portion 8 having an elongated longitudinally disposed slot 9 for pivotally receiving the shank portion. 10 of the lowermost cross tong 7. i The lower cross tong 7 is pivotally connected within the slot 9 of the uppermost cross tong 6 through the medium of a pivotal pin 11 which passes through the side walls 12, forming the slot 9 and through the shank of the lowermost cross tone; 7 The free end of the lowermost tong, or the clamp ing end thereof at its point of intersection with the shank 10 is o-fiset laterally and bowed upwardly in opposite directions as at 13 to present an abutment shoulder 14, and as will be seen when the tongs are in Specification of Letters Patent.

assembled position the abutment shoulder 11 upon the clamping action of the tongs will engage with the side walls 12 forming the slot 9, of the uppermost tong member 6. Each of .the tong members (5 and 7 further constitutes a handle portion 16 and 17 re- 'ments thereof. The handle 17 of the lowermost tong 7 is also slightly bowed for the full transverse extent thereof and is pro vided at its inner end with a downwardly and forwardly beveled portion 20 said portion being adapted to engage a correspondingly formed shoulder 21 of the handle 16 whereby during the completion of the lifting action of the stove lid the portion 20 will engage with the wall 21. through the medium of the spring 22 and limit the opening of the tongs whereby the active ends 15 of the tong members will be at all times retained in position to easily, quickly and accurately engage themselves with the stove lid 23. It will be apparent from the disclosure of the drawing that this spring 22 causes an automatic opening of the clamp ing ends 15 of the tongs and comprises a coiled spring having its upper end connected with the inner surface of the top portion 24 of the uppermost tong 6 and has its lowermost end 25 seated within a notch formed in the upper surface of the lowermost tong 7.
From the foregoing description taken in connection with the accompanying drawing, the advantages of construction and of the method of operation will be readily apparent to those skilled in the art to which the invention relates. and while I have described the principles of operation of the invention together with the device which I now consider to be the best embodiment thereof, I desire to have it understood that the device shown is merely illustrative and that such advantages may be made when desired as are within the scope of the claim appended hereto.
I claim:
A stove lid lifter embodying upper and lower crossed tong members, the said lower tong member being provided at its inner end with a downwardly and inwardly beveled portion, a, coil spring connected at one end with the inner wall of the upper tong member and the opposite end of said spring being seated in a notch formed in the inner wall of they lower tong member, said spring tending to automatically open the Qopi es or this patent may be obtained for clamping ends of the tong members and force the downwardly and forwardly beveled extremity of the lower tong member into engagement with a correspondingly formed shoulder on the inner extremity of the upper tong member for limiting the opening action of the tongs, substantially as and for the purpose specified.
